Applying POR-15 High Temperature Paint is straightforward, which is a significant plus for me as I often prefer DIY projects. The instructions are clear surfaces must be clean and free of contaminants before application, and I should use two coats for bare areas. For glossy surfaces, a bit of sanding is required, but that’s a small price to pay for such high-quality results. Plus, the requirement to allow the coating to cure for 24 hours before exposing it to high temperatures ensures that I get the best performance out of the paint. Buying Guide: High Heat Paint for Exhaust Pipes

Understanding High Heat Paint

When I first started working on my vehicle, I quickly realized the importance of using high heat paint for exhaust pipes. Regular paint simply can’t withstand the extreme temperatures generated by exhaust systems. High heat paint is specifically formulated to resist chipping, fading, and peeling, making it an essential choice for those looking to maintain both performance and aesthetics.

Temperature Resistance

One of the first things I considered was the temperature resistance of the paint. Different paints have varying heat tolerances, with some able to withstand up to 2000°F. I knew I needed to choose a paint that could handle the maximum temperatures my exhaust pipes would encounter. It’s crucial to check the product specifications before making a decision.

Drying Time and Curing Process

I learned that the drying time and curing process can vary between brands and types of high heat paint. Some products dry quickly to the touch but require a longer curing time to achieve full heat resistance. I made a note to plan my application around these drying times to ensure optimal performance, avoiding any premature use of the exhaust system.
